Best National Parks Near Cottage Grove, OR

For nature lovers, Cottage Grove, Oregon, is an ideal destination, with several popular national parks nearby. Crater Lake National Park is a must-see destination with the deepest lake in the United States and breathtaking views of the lake and surrounding mountains. Redwood National Park in California allows visitors to explore old-growth redwood forests and spot wildlife such as elk and sea otters. Mount Rainier, National Park in Washington State, is known for its iconic peak and stunning alpine scenery. Visitors can hike to glaciers and waterfalls, go mountaineering, or enjoy the views from the many viewpoints and picnic areas throughout the park. All three national parks offer a range of camping options, including backcountry camping and RV camping. Whether you're interested in hiking, camping, or just taking in the natural beauty of the Pacific Northwest, these three national parks near Cottage Grove will surely leave you with unforgettable memories. National Forests Near Cottage Grove, OR

Cottage Grove, Oregon, is located in an area surrounded by beautiful forests, making it a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ts. There are four of the most popular national forests near Cottage Grove. Located east of Cottage Grove, Umpqua National Forest covers over one million acres, including the beautiful North Umpqua River. Visitors can enjoy hiking, fishing, camping, and scenic drives throughout the forest. Located west of Cottage Grove, Siuslaw National Forest covers over 630,000 acres and includes stunning coastal dunes, beaches, and forested mountains. Visitors can enjoy hiking, beachcombing, birdwatching, and camping in the forest. Located north of Cottage Grove, Willamette National Forest covers over 1.5 million acres, including the Cascade Range, old-growth forests, and many rivers and lakes. Visitors can enjoy hiking, fishing, camping, and winter sports in the forest. Located east of Cottage Grove, Deschutes National Forest covers over 1.6 million acres and includes stunning mountain views, high desert landscapes, and many rivers and lakes. Whether you're interested in exploring the forests on foot, by car, or on horseback, these four national forests near Cottage Grove will offer an unforgettable outdoor experience.

Must-see Monuments and Landmarks Near Cottage Grove, OR

If you're in Cottage Grove, Oregon, and looking to explore some of the nearby national sites and monuments, here are a few must-see options. Located about 2.5 hours southeast of Cottage Grove, Tule Lake National Monument commemorates the experiences of Japanese Americans and others who were forcibly removed and incarcerated during World War II. The monument includes the Tule Lake Segregation Center, the largest and most controversial of the incarceration camps, as well as several other historic sites and structures. About 2 hours north of Cottage Grove, Fort Vancouver National Historic Site was an important centre of trade and military activity in the Pacific Northwest during the 19th century. The site includes a reconstructed fort, historic homes and gardens, and a visitor centre with exhibits and artefacts. Roughly 2 hours southwest of Cottage Grove, Oregon Caves National Monument and Preserve is a unique geological formation with a labyrinth of underground chambers and passages. Visitors can take guided tours through the caves and hike trails in the surrounding Siskiyou Mountains. Other notable national sites and monuments within driving distance of Cottage Grove include Crater Lake National Park (about 3 hours southeast), Mount St. Helens National Volcanic Monument (about 4 hours north), and the Lewis and Clark National Historic Trail (which passes through several nearby cities and towns).

Frequently Asked Questions About Renting a Class B RV Near Cottage Grove, OR

How do I properly pack and store my belongings inside a camper van rental, and what storage options are available?

When renting a Class B motorhome from an RVshare owner, there are typically several storage options available for your belongings. You can utilize overhead storage compartments, under-bench storage, and even cabinets for heavier items. When packing your belongings, it's best to use soft-sided luggage or collapsible containers to save on space. Keep items secure while driving by using bungee cords or tension rods to prevent shifting during travel.

Can I drive a camper van rental in Cottage Grove, OR without prior experience, and are there any special driving considerations I should know?

Driving a Class B motorhome rental is typically similar to driving a regular car, but there are a few things to keep in mind. Make sure to adjust your mirrors before setting off and be aware of the height and length of your vehicle. It's also advisable to take a test drive around the RVshare owner's neighborhood to familiarize yourself with the handling and braking of the vehicle before embarking on your trip.

What kind of maintenance or upkeep do I need to perform on the camper van rental during my rental period?

The owner of the RV is responsible for maintenance. Renters should keep the RV clean and handle with care to avoid any damages. You may need to empty the water tanks depending on your agreement with the RV owner.

Do I need to know any weight or height restrictions when driving a camper van motorhome rental in Cottage Grove, OR?

It's important to know the height and weight restrictions of your camper van rental in order to avoid accidents or getting stuck in low clearance areas, especially when traveling on highways or bridges. It's also advisable to check local regulations regarding weight limits when driving on certain roads.
